確かに構造化されてないですねぇ。
という事で、個人的には簡易的なもので良いかな?と感じたので数行書き足すことで済むやつを書いた。
使い方
こちらへどうぞ。
構造化データ テスト ツールではこのような認識をするようです。
(このツールではスクリプトを読まないので、生成済みのHTMLコードにてテストを行った結果です。)
テストでは、カテゴリを付けた順番に表示されます。
ソースコード
hatenablog-modules/breadcrumb.js at gh-pages · niyari/hatenablog-modules · GitHub
わりと適当に書いたので色々と回りくどい。
TODO:
外部コードから読み込まれているスクリプトの場合 の確認。
埋め込み時の挙動が考えた通りに動いているので効率を上げる。
あいつ…糞コード書いてない?
どうする兄ちゃん
処す?処す?